GAVIN DEAR LYING JOINT 10TH ON ALPS TOUR

Gavin Dear was lying six shots off the pace with one round to go in this weekend's Alps Tour event, the Feudo Di Asti Golf Open at Golf Feudo di Asti in Italy.
The Perthshire man has had scores of 66 and 71 for two-under-par 137 and is joint 10th.
Leading the field on 131 is Frenchman George Leriche with scores of 67 and 74.

Challenge Tour report and scores

Scott Jamieson slips back in

Kazakhstan Open

From Challenge Tour Press Officer Paul Symes
Glasgow’s Scott Jamieson slipped back into the chasing pack after a level par round of 71 on the third day of the Kazakhstan Open on the Challenge Tour.
Jamieson had surged into a tie for third place after a round of 64 on the second day, but now trails leader Alvaro Velasco by seven strokes.
Callum Macaulay (69) and Jamie McLeary (68) enjoyed better days, however, as they climbed to eight under par, where they were joined by Eric Ramsay.
Elliot Saltman is two strokes further back on six under par, with Jack Doherty and George Murray on five under par.

Lloyd Saltman's last-round 66 earns share of second place

PAUL MADDY WINS AFTER THRILLING

FINISH AT FIVE LAKES

NEWS RELEASE FROM PGA EUROPRO TOUR
PAUL Maddy has scooped the £10,000 by winning the top prize at the latest event on the PGA EuroPro Tour.
Maddy (Gog Magog) clinched victory in one of the most exciting finishes of the season as he finished one shot ahead of seven players in the Brooks Bros 2010 Classic at Five Lakes Golf Club in Essex.
He was very consistent as he shot four-under rounds of 68 on both of the opening two rounds before his last round of five-under, 67, gave him the title.
The event was the last of the regular season before the Tour Championships take place in Cyprus at the end of September.
The top six players on the Order of Merit at the conclusion of the Tour Championships will qualify to play on the Challenge Tour next season.
Seven players finished tied second and they were Lloyd Saltman, Steven Capper (Caldy GC), Nick McCarthy (Moortown), Mark Coppell ( Woodcote Park ), Graeme Clark (Doncaster GC) and Paul O’Hanlon (Curragh).
Coppell had been the leader after the first day’s play, while Clark and O’Hanlon had shared the lead at the end of the second day.
Saltman produced one of the best rounds of the final day as his six-under 66 took him close to stealing the title but it was not to be as he come up one shot behind Maddy.
Jamie Abbott ( Fynn Valley ) was a shot further back on 11-under, the same total as amateur golfer Chris Lloyd (The Kendleshire), although his amateur status meant he was not eligible for any prize money.
Lloyd’s performance is the second strong finish by an amateur golfer in two events after James Robinson had won the previous event at De Vere Slaley Hall.
Matthew Ford and James Freeman (Worksop GC) ended in tied 11th on ten-under with Tim Rice ( Limerick ), George Woolgar and Oliver Turnill a further shot back.
